WebCharles J. Chaput. Archbishop Charles J. Chaput was born September 26, 1944, in Concordia, Kansas, the son of Joseph and Marian DeMarais Chaput. He attended Our Lady of Perpetual Help Grade School in Concordia and St. Francis Seminary High School in Victoria, Kansas. WebApr 7, 2024 · For Good Friday, Hugh continues his interview with Archbishop Charles Chaput, former Archbishop of Philadelphia, about his latest book, “Things Worth Dying For: Thoughts on a Life Worth Living.” WebMar 22, 2016 · Benedict of Nursia was a sixth-century Italian saint and the founder of Western monasticism. The son of a Roman nobleman, he left Rome as a young man for the peace of the countryside. He eventually founded twelve religious communities that grew into the worldwide Benedictine order of monks we have today.
